Food & Beverage Assistant

Seaham Hall, County Durham
Up to £12.71 per hour (depending on experience) + share of service charge (around £2,000 per year for full-time team members)
Full-time & Part-time roles available

Looking for a job that's more than just a job?

Love meeting new people? Enjoy working in a lively team? Looking for flexible work that fits around your lifestyle?

We're on the lookout for friendly, energetic and motivated people to join our Food & Beverage team in The Dining Room at Seaham Hall, one of the North East's most iconic luxury hotels.

Whether you've worked in hospitality before or you're completely new to it, we'd love to hear from you. We'll give you all the training you need to succeed.

What You'll Be Doing

No two days are the same, but you can expect to:

  • Welcome guests and create memorable dining experiences
  • Serve food and drinks with a smile
  • Chat with guests and help them choose from our menus
  • Recommend tasty extras such as desserts, cocktails and specials
  • Keep your section clean, tidy and ready for service
  • Learn about our menus and attend training sessions to build your confidence
  • Work closely with both the restaurant and kitchen teams to keep everything running smoothly
